Vegetable Noodles with Ginger from Laos

Yields4 ServingsPrep Time15 minsCook Time15 minsTotal Time30 mins

A modern home-style noodle dishes recipe inspired by the pantry and cooking traditions of Laos, using ginger, cilantro and familiar everyday ingredients.

 350 g Noodles
 250 g Green Beans
 1 Onion
 2 cloves Garlic
 1 tsp Ginger
 20 ml Coconut Milk
 15 ml Lime Juice
 15 g Cilantro
1

Cook the noodles until just tender and drain

2

Heat the cooking fat in a large pan or wok

3

Cook onion and garlic briefly

4

Add green beans and stir-fry until crisp-tender

5

Add ginger and the noodles

6

Finish with lime juice and cilantro
